Aftercare Actually Matters: What To Do Post-Massage
A lot of people feel groggy (or bruised) after their first proper deep tissue session, especially if it was focused on the mid-back or occipital area. That’s normal. But recovery goes smoother if you hydrate properly, avoid caffeine for a few hours, and stretch gently the next morning, especially hamstrings and traps.

Treatment for Back Pain That Gets Deep (Not Just Relaxing Strokes)
If your lower back pain’s moved from "annoying" to "I brace before standing," it might be time to go deeper than surface tension. Deep tissue body recharge for back pain near Greenock can usually be found in mid-tier clinics near Victoria Tower or toward Cowdenknowes, often run by therapists with cross-training in injury recovery. Avoid anyone advertising only Swedish or general "body rub" sessions, those won’t touch the real issue.
Expect techniques like myofascial release and slow, high-pressure work along the paraspinals. Sometimes it's slightly uncomfortable: that’s kind of the point. Your pain patterns come from years of incorrect muscle recruitment, so a one-off isn’t going to magic them gone. Best results show up after 2–3 appointments spaced weekly.
